Sonic Software
SOLUTIONS
PRODUCTS
SERVICES
CUSTOMERS
PARTNERS
RESOURCES
SUPPORT
NEWS & EVENTS
ABOUT US
Progress Sonic Database Service simplifies access and reuse of relational data sources in an SOA

Progress Sonic Database Service

Sonic Database Service Progress® Sonic Database Service™ simplifies access and reuse of relational data sources in a service-oriented architecture. Eliminating inflexible and costly custom coding, the Sonic Database Service makes it easy to configure and execute queries, updates and stored procedures as broadly-available services on Sonic ESB. Out-of-the-box connectivity is provided for leading relational databases including Progress, Oracle, DB2, SQL Server, Informix and Sybase.

Sonic Database Service automatically populates SQL query parameters based on incoming XML message parameters, and transforms resultsets back to XML. ESB-enabled, the Sonic Database Service also provides remote administration of database connections and configuration through Sonic Management Console.

Sonic Database Serviceā„¢

Sonic Database Service automates the steps to extract and translate XML data from an incoming message, call a database and translate and insert the resultset into an XML message. Using standard SQL and configuring input/output parameters (vs. using third-generation languages to code variables and transformations) shortens the development-to-deployment cycle, reduces the amount of code to maintain and improves database portability.

Sonic Database Service drivers are compliant with the JDBC 3.0 specification and advanced functionality is provided to increase the scalability and reliability of database operations including client load balancing, connection pooling, connection failover and connection retry.

Learn more about Sonic Database Service

Related Topics

You may also be interested in:

Contact us to gain more insight and to learn more about the products and technologies from Progress Software.